Output c83143619bd78c8500d96c47c3c8e7a0f75b5e467ae7f50f7f1a6f3ce367e126:3

value
66722
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e905307cb2bb1b2b70ff859b656680e8f18fd56e OP_EQUALVERIFY OP_CHECKSIG
address
1NF6fGE69S51dBWVATMdKwhWngAPHVhCja
transaction
c83143619bd78c8500d96c47c3c8e7a0f75b5e467ae7f50f7f1a6f3ce367e126
spent
true